Transaction 38f84af70ddcee893947c8deacdf82e095e7f32fce7075ec2d6132d207066521
1 Input
1 Output
-
38f84af70ddcee893947c8deacdf82e095e7f32fce7075ec2d6132d207066521:0
- value
- 6340237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63dffeb14c0c2d0dd3fc95f28a12819d0b4376e8 OP_EQUAL
- address
- 3Ao79yPJqVbTtng8rsMUDauneUBZpem4Xn